WebThe dose or concentration-response curve (DRC or CRC) of a drug indicates the response with variable dose. Pharmacodynamic principles measuring efficacy and potency can be quantified using dose-response curves. In general, gradual dose-response relationships of the drug reflects the number of receptors that are effectively occupied. WebA dose or concentration response curve (DRC) can provide three key measures: (1) a graded, fractional dose/concentration response to an agonist that reaches a maximum; … how does technology impact societyWebThe dose-response relationship is probably the single most important principle in pharmacology. It is a visual representation of what drugs are doing in the patient’s body. Typically, we plot dose on the X-axis and response on the Y-axis.
